About Harry S Truman Middle
Harry S Truman Middle serves 473 students in grades 6 through 8 in Grand Prairie, Texas. This regular public school maintains a favorable 11.5:1 student-teacher ratio with 41 full-time equivalent teachers, allowing for more personalized attention in the classroom. The school demonstrates strong overall performance with a MySchoolScout rating of 7.3 out of 10 and ranks impressively at #612 out of 8,598 Texas schools, placing it in the 93rd percentile statewide.
This ranking reflects the school's commitment to providing quality middle school education during these crucial transitional years. Truman Middle operates within the 75052 ZIP code area, which serves a stable suburban community with a median household income of $84,055 and median home values around $252,000. The neighborhood shows economic stability with a low 8.0% poverty rate, and 30% of residents hold bachelor's degrees or higher, creating an environment that values education.
The school draws families who appreciate its academic standing and the supportive learning environment it provides for middle school students. Located in Grand Prairie's large suburban setting within Dallas County, Truman Middle offers students the benefits of a well-established educational community while maintaining the personal touch that comes with its manageable enrollment size.

Performance Trends
Math proficiency has declined from 41% (2019) to 25% (2021). Reading/ELA proficiency has declined from 38% (2019) to 31% (2021).

Community Profile
The community surrounding Harry S Truman Middle has a median household income of $87,320. It is an area where 33% of adults hold a bachelor's degree or higher. The median home value in the area is $282,100, with a median rent of $1,680/month. The local poverty rate of 8.8% is relatively low. The average commute for residents is 29 minutes.
